Install the latest version of CDI on the test cluster #425

Closed mansam closed 3 years ago

mansam commented 3 years ago

Curling from /releases/latest on Github is not reliable because point releases of older versions can appear as the latest release. Currently, 1.18.3 is returned when querying Github for the latest version, which breaks our tests.

This change gets a list of releases from the API, sorts them by tag, and takes the latest.
